Skip to main content

panproto grammar pack: All — every tree-sitter grammar bundled in panproto-grammars (~248 languages)

Project description

panproto-grammars-all

A panproto companion package shipping tree-sitter grammars for all languages: every tree-sitter grammar bundled in panproto-grammars (~248 languages).

Install

pip install panproto-grammars-all

The package declares an entry point under panproto.grammars. panproto's AstParserRegistry factory picks it up automatically; there is nothing to import from this package directly.

Use

import panproto

reg = panproto.AstParserRegistry()
# parse one of the grammars this pack adds:
# schema = reg.parse_with_protocol("typescript", b"...", "main.ts")

See the panproto repository for the full list of available grammar packs and the source for this one at crates/panproto-grammars-all/ and bindings/python-grammars-all/.

License

MIT.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

panproto_grammars_all-0.47.3-cp313-abi3-win_amd64.whl (24.3 MB view details)

Uploaded CPython 3.13+Windows x86-64

pan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_x86_64.whl (24.7 MB view details)

Uploaded CPython 3.13+manylinux: glibc 2.28+ x86-64

pan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_aarch64.whl (24.5 MB view details)

Uploaded CPython 3.13+manylinux: glibc 2.28+ ARM64

panproto_grammars_all-0.47.3-cp313-abi3-macosx_11_0_arm64.whl (26.5 MB view details)

Uploaded CPython 3.13+macOS 11.0+ ARM64

panproto_grammars_all-0.47.3-cp313-abi3-macosx_10_12_x86_64.whl (24.4 MB view details)

Uploaded CPython 3.13+macOS 10.12+ x86-64

File details

Details for the file panproto_grammars_all-0.47.3-cp313-abi3-win_amd64.whl.

File metadata

File hashes

Hashes for panproto_grammars_all-0.47.3-cp313-abi3-win_amd64.whl
Algorithm Hash digest
SHA256 69692eb9e4e6d3301f444b375e5498a65b05abc72fd97c66e7914bf52750e996
MD5 076382e48c119d135375bce3e890f69a
BLAKE2b-256 53ba6212782435918e9f54f8b52d6bc5ec726ace877e721322d6d38b641ce32a

See more details on using hashes here.

Provenance

The following attestation bundles were made for panproto_grammars_all-0.47.3-cp313-abi3-win_amd64.whl:

Publisher: python-wheels-companions.yml on panproto/panproto

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 b707411e89a8e3beb0302fd50d234be2ecc639680a683960cb76a2a2438ba311
MD5 ea0b97ffdd832ad6779e42151561063c
BLAKE2b-256 594a33a76861154e95f623ea764a2e3daf1660a1a42a307795b14b51254813ed

See more details on using hashes here.

Provenance

The following attestation bundles were made for pan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_x86_64.whl:

Publisher: python-wheels-companions.yml on panproto/panproto

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 464f5178fca2385965d98587a642ceccda7daea94748a39542ffc92de5302553
MD5 3158b9c21b2d77921bb68be9a4b7b2c2
BLAKE2b-256 a992b131219e778ed0dbf18fec4ee5a4dc5cba805acb2953d2f8a56282f6b88e

See more details on using hashes here.

Provenance

The following attestation bundles were made for panproto_grammars_all-0.47.3-cp313-abi3-manylinux_2_28_aarch64.whl:

Publisher: python-wheels-companions.yml on panproto/panproto

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file panproto_grammars_all-0.47.3-cp313-abi3-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for panproto_grammars_all-0.47.3-cp313-abi3-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 1e2abab1930512a5af768233db06d875310176eb24e778afe64d9a7343ee90fd
MD5 67a5d6a83c1768bb131501c19588087e
BLAKE2b-256 fb87e46a8d0736c31f2a73828f3214dea2a09af7b7110340b9a0cc1e184fb05c

See more details on using hashes here.

Provenance

The following attestation bundles were made for panproto_grammars_all-0.47.3-cp313-abi3-macosx_11_0_arm64.whl:

Publisher: python-wheels-companions.yml on panproto/panproto

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file panproto_grammars_all-0.47.3-cp313-abi3-macosx_10_12_x86_64.whl.

File metadata

File hashes

Hashes for panproto_grammars_all-0.47.3-cp313-abi3-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 dbd6106cabdcd498d99ad17588f6c2c61246740429ec94313155e16418fa11d5
MD5 81073596796a0886c0548016059090f2
BLAKE2b-256 f1f3645ad31723e54bec8bd8de86992f577ea1b4ba4fb0115ee852ce5316dc7f

See more details on using hashes here.

Provenance

The following attestation bundles were made for panproto_grammars_all-0.47.3-cp313-abi3-macosx_10_12_x86_64.whl:

Publisher: python-wheels-companions.yml on panproto/panproto

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page